  • Encoding and processing into web-friendly formats

    13 avril 2011, par

    MediaSPIP automatically converts uploaded files to internet-compatible formats.
    Video files are encoded in MP4, Ogv and WebM (supported by HTML5) and MP4 (supported by Flash).
    Audio files are encoded in MP3 and Ogg (supported by HTML5) and MP3 (supported by Flash).
    Where possible, text is analyzed in order to retrieve the data needed for search engine detection, and then exported as a series of image files.

  • ffmpeg ios, decoding rtsp stream causes memory leak

    5 août 2013, par Simone M

    i have an ios application that stream a rtsp video via network using ffmpeg library.
    In random time i have a crash without error message, the only message in console is "Memory warning".
    Using instrument i detect some memory leaks, this link a screenshot about error : http://vincentvega.it/iphone/video.png, i think the problem is in the point of code where i make uiimage to show on screen :

    - (void)convertFrameToRGB
    {
       sws_scale(img_convert_ctx,
                 pFrame->data,
                 pFrame->linesize,
                 0,
                 pCodecCtx->height,
                 picture.data,
                 picture.linesize);

    }

    - (UIImage *)imageFromAVPicture:(AVPicture)pict width:(int)width height:(int)height
    {
       CGBitmapInfo bitmapInfo = kCGBitmapByteOrderDefault;
       CFDataRef data = CFDataCreateWithBytesNoCopy(kCFAllocatorDefault, pict.data[0], pict.linesize[0]*height,kCFAllocatorNull);
       CGDataProviderRef provider = CGDataProviderCreateWithCFData(data);
       CGColorSpaceRef colorSpace = CGColorSpaceCreateDeviceRGB();
       CGImageRef cgImage = CGImageCreate(width,
                                          height,
                                          8,
                                          24,
                                          pict.linesize[0],
                                          colorSpace,
                                          bitmapInfo,
                                          provider,
                                          NULL,
                                          NO,
                                          kCGRenderingIntentDefault);
       CGColorSpaceRelease(colorSpace);
       UIImage *image = [[UIImage alloc] initWithCGImage:cgImage];



       return [image autorelease];
    }

    how can i detect the function that causes memory problem ?

    SOLVED ! I just neeed to add the following code in "imagefromavcapture" :

    CGImageRelease(cgImage);
       CGDataProviderRelease(provider);
       CFRelease(data);
